Comprehensive Summarization:
The article titled “Greece’s Wellness Tourism Transformation: How Santorini, Athens, and Crete Are Leveraging Natural Springs, Mediterranean Diets, and Healing Landscapes to Capture a Share of the One Trillion Global Market – Everything You Need to Know About Greece’s Health-Focused Travel Boom” provides an in-depth analysis of the burgeoning wellness tourism sector in Greece. Published on February 28, 2026, the piece highlights how the country’s natural springs, Mediterranean diet, and serene landscapes are being harnessed to attract a significant share of the global wellness tourism market, which is projected to exceed $1.3 trillion. The article underscores the strategic efforts of Santorini, Athens, and Crete in positioning themselves as premier wellness destinations, leveraging their unique natural and cultural assets to cater to the growing demand for health-focused travel experiences. It also touches on the broader implications of this trend for the travel industry, including the potential for innovation in travel tech, startups, and fintech solutions aimed at enhancing the wellness travel experience.
